WHAT ARE YOUR EXPECTATIONS?
Blog City Prompt: When you sit down to blog or write a short story do you consider what the audience expectations are? How important are each word, sentence when it comes to your target audience? If not, who are you writing for?


The genre of a story or novel determines the general audience target. I know some people will read anything and possibly enjoy most of it, but there always is a special group of readers for each genre.

I don't like to be totally narrow with style and language that general audience would be turned off or intimidated. At least at this point, I'm more concerned that the structure and mechanics of the writing is correct and will pass editorial examination. If the story is good, the action flowing and the conflict is dramatic as well as the emotional content---it still has to be correctly written and presented.

The learning curve to produce good or great writing is a continual challenge for me to produce for anyone interested in reading my work.  I think I'm never relaxed or satisfied.

Writing these blog posts is a new experience. It means write it right now today. I believe this is a very valuable leaning tool. I'm also finding other writers that I admire and like their ideas.
